This uplifting attitude during every visit contributes to a better experience, making you feel valued as a customer while enhancing your vehicle’s longevity.Regularly checking your battery can save you from being stranded. Inspect for corrosion on terminals and keep connections tight. If your battery is more than three summers old, consider testing its health. Extreme temperatures can affect battery performance, so keeping it in working order is essential. When you see that cheerful face during visits, you’re reminded that taking care of your car is not just a chore but a way to sustain your connectivity with the road ahead.Tire maintenance should never be ignored. Rotating your tires enhances tread life and ensures even wear. Monitor your tire pressure monthly, as incorrect inflation can affect gas mileage. Investing in good quality tires can dramatically improve handling and overall performance. Don’t forget to check your spare tire too—it should be ready for action in case of emergencies.

Decreased fuel efficiency can be a sign that it’s time for a tune-up by addressing this, you’ll enjoy both savings at the pump and a smoother drive.Additionally, don't forget to check your tires regularly. Correct inflation not only improves gas mileage but also enhances grip. Ensure your tires are aligned to promote even wear. Keep an eye on tread depth, and don't hesitate to replace them if they're getting too worn. Driving on bald tires can be hazardous.
